资源下载
博客文章
资源下载
联系我们
登录
我的钱包
下载历史
上传资源
退出登录
Open main menu
Close modal
是否确定退出登录?
确定
取消
WASP 程序的源代码。
None
None
5星
浏览量: 0
大小:None
文件类型:None
立即下载
简介:
WASP(Water Quality Analysis Simulation Program)软件的源程序,是由Fortran语言编写的。
全部评论 (
0
)
还没有任何评论哟~
客服
WASP
源
代
码
详解
优质
《WASP源代码详解》一书深入剖析了WASP系统的内部结构和工作原理,适合编程爱好者和技术研究人员阅读学习。书中详细解释了每一个关键模块的功能与实现方式,帮助读者掌握高级编码技巧并理解复杂系统的设计思路。 WASP(水质分析模拟程序)软件的源代码是用Fortran编写的。
小
程
序
代
码
源
程
序
优质
小程序代码源程序提供了一个平台,让用户可以获取和学习各种小程序的原始编码。它帮助开发者们优化现有功能并开发新的应用程序。 微信小程序源码主要用于给开发者按照教程一步步自己编写代码实现功能。
Ping
程
序
的
源
代
码
优质
《Ping程序的源代码》提供了关于网络诊断工具ping的基本编程知识和实现细节。通过阅读此书,读者可以深入了解ping的工作原理,并掌握其实现技巧。 广东工业大学计算机网络课设 ping程序的源代码 自行打包即可使用!
CVxText
程
序
的
源
代
码
优质
CVxText程序的源代码提供了一个用于从图像中提取文本信息的计算机视觉解决方案。此开源项目旨在帮助开发者和研究人员简化光学字符识别(OCR)任务。 在IT行业中,编程是一项至关重要的技能,而CvxText程序源码正是一种为解决特定问题而设计的软件组件。这个程序的核心是利用freetype库实现在图像上书写汉字的功能,弥补了OpenCV在此领域的不足。 Freetype是一个开源字体渲染库,能够处理多种格式的字体文件,并在不同平台上高效地将文字转换成像素图形。它不仅支持ASCII字符,还特别强调对Unicode的支持,包括各种非拉丁文字符在内的多语言文本显示。CvxText使用freetype来解析汉字字体信息并生成轮廓数据以便后续绘制。 OpenCV(开源计算机视觉库)提供了丰富的图像处理和分析功能,但其内置的文本渲染能力在支持复杂文字如中文方面显得不足,默认情况下可能无法准确地将汉字呈现于图像上。因此,CvxText旨在增强这一方面的性能,提供更强大的文字显示效果。 源代码文件包括`CvxText.cpp` 和 `CvxText.h` ,前者定义了实现主要功能的函数和类,后者则声明这些接口以供其他模块调用。通过学习这两个文件的内容,可以了解到如何将freetype库集成到项目中,并创建定制化的文字渲染算法与OpenCV进行交互。 为了在图像上书写汉字,CvxText可能遵循以下步骤: 1. 加载并初始化freetype库以及指定的字体。 2. 使用freetype获取目标字符的具体形状信息和轮廓数据。 3. 将这些轮廓转换为适合于图像显示的像素格式,并进行抗锯齿处理以提升视觉效果。 4. 利用OpenCV函数如`cv::putText`将生成的文字绘制到图像上。 综上所述,CvxText是一个有用的工具,它通过结合freetype库的功能解决了在OpenCV中渲染汉字的问题。对于需要添加中文支持的开发者而言,研究此源代码可以为他们提供有价值的参考和实现更高级功能的方法。
CCS
程
序
的
源
代
码
优质
《CCS程序的源代码》是一份详细的编程资源,包含了使用CCS(Code Composer Studio)开发嵌入式系统时所必需的核心代码示例和注释,旨在帮助开发者更好地理解和利用该平台进行高效编程。 《CCS程序源代码解析与学习指南》 Code Composer Studio(CCS)是由Texas Instruments公司开发的一款集成开发环境,主要用于基于TI的微控制器,如MSP430系列。这款强大的工具提供了全面的调试、编译和编程功能,使得嵌入式系统开发变得更加高效便捷。 在“ccs程序源代码”资源中,我们可以找到一些示例程序,它们是学习CCS使用的关键所在。这些源代码包含了所有指令与逻辑,通过阅读分析可以深入了解MSP430微控制器的工作原理以及如何利用CCS进行编程设计。 MSP430是一款低功耗、高性能的16位微控制器,在物联网设备、传感器节点及便携式测量仪器等嵌入式系统中广泛应用。它拥有丰富的外设接口,高效的能源管理和强大的计算能力,并且其简单的架构使得编程较为容易上手。 学习这些源代码时,请关注以下几点: 1. **结构与布局**:源代码通常按照模块划分,如初始化函数、中断服务程序和主循环等。理解每个部分的功能及其之间的交互关系是读懂代码的第一步。 2. **变量与数据类型**:MSP430的内存有限制,因此合理定义变量并选择适当的数据类型至关重要。例如使用`unsigned char`节省内存或通过`volatile`关键字确保中断服务程序中正确更新变量。 3. **函数调用**:如定时器配置、串口通信和ADC转换等库函数都是通过函数调用来实现的。了解这些函数的工作机制及其参数含义,有助于更好地控制硬件。 4. **中断处理**:中断是微控制器事件的关键机制。查看中断服务程序可以学习如何响应外部事件,例如按钮按下或定时器溢出。 5. **优化与调试**:源代码中可能包含了一些性能优化技巧如循环展开、位操作等,并且学会使用CCS的调试工具(设置断点、观察变量值和单步执行)对于理解和改进代码非常重要。 通过深入研究这些源代码,你可以逐步掌握MSP430编程技巧并更加熟练地使用CCS。这将为你的嵌入式系统开发打下坚实基础。记得实践是检验理解的最好方式,尝试修改代码实现新的功能,在实际操作中你会获得更多的收获。 在这个“程序源代码_CCS”压缩包里,每一行代码都是一次学习的机会,每一次调试都是对知识的巩固。把握好这个资源,你将在MSP430和CCS的世界里游刃有余。
gabp
的
源
程
序
代
码
优质
GABP的源程序代码是用于实现GABP算法(可能指遗传算法与模糊逻辑结合的一种机器学习方法)的基础编程指令集,详细记录了程序设计思路和具体编码过程。 关于GA优化BP的主程序开发,主要包括了GA-BP主程序、BP程序以及GA程序的设计与实现。这些内容涉及到了遗传算法(Genetic Algorithm, GA)在反向传播神经网络(Back Propagation Network, BP)中的应用和改进。
Filemon
程
序
的
源
代
码
优质
Filemon程序的源代码提供了对Windows系统文件操作监控工具Filemon背后编程逻辑和实现细节的深入理解,适合开发者参考学习。 Filemon是一款强大的系统监控工具,特别适用于Windows操作系统用户来了解系统的文件访问行为。它最初由Mark Russinovich开发,并作为Sysinternals Suite的一部分存在;后来被微软收购并整合到其Sysinternals工具集中。通过分析Filemon的源代码,我们可以深入了解它的内部工作原理以及如何监测系统级别的文件活动。 Filemon的主要功能是实时监控和显示所有进程对文件和注册表进行的各种操作,如读取、写入、创建或删除等。这对于故障排除、软件调试、性能优化及恶意软件检测非常有用。通过研究源代码,我们可以掌握以下关键知识: 1. **Windows API调用**:Filemon的核心在于捕获并解析诸如CreateFile、ReadFile和WriteFile之类的API调用,在处理文件操作时这些API至关重要。通过查看源码,可以了解如何利用钩子技术拦截和记录这类调用。 2. **钩子技术**:在Windows编程中,钩子是一种监视特定事件的技术。为了捕捉到文件活动,Filemon使用了系统级的钩子,特别是在kernel32.dll 和 user32.dll 库中的那些。 3. **进程与线程监控**:跟踪每个进程中发生的文件操作需要深入了解Windows操作系统如何管理进程和线程,并掌握获取、更新进程信息以及在多线程间同步数据的方法。 4. **事件日志记录**:Filemon将所有活动的文件操作记录为事件,包括类型、涉及的进程信息、路径及错误代码等。这涉及到高效地存储与检索大量事件数据的日志管理技术。 5. **用户界面设计**:为了直观展示实时发生的文件活动,Filemon具有一个易于使用的图形用户界面(GUI)。源码展示了如何使用Windows GUI库来构建这样的接口,并处理用户的交互需求。 6. **过滤和排序机制**:为帮助快速定位感兴趣的事件,Filemon提供了强大的筛选与排序功能。这需要了解数据结构、算法知识如哈希表等,以便高效地管理大量信息。 7. **异常处理**:在监控系统级操作时会遇到各种错误或异常情况。源码展示了如何通过适当的错误处理机制来确保程序稳定运行。 8. **内存管理和资源释放**:Filemon的正常运作需要占用一定量的系统资源,因此源代码中强调了有效管理内存的重要性,并提供了正确地在不再使用时释放这些资源的技术指导。 9. **多平台兼容性**:尽管主要针对Windows设计,但Filemon支持多个版本的操作系统。研究其源码可以帮助理解如何处理不同版本间的差异以实现跨平台的兼容性。 10. **调试技巧**:通过学习和分析Filemon源代码,还可以提高在复杂环境中定位问题的能力,并掌握使用如Visual Studio 调试器这样的工具进行高效调试的方法。 总之,深入研究Filemon的源码不仅可以提升我们对Windows系统底层操作的理解,还能学到许多实用的软件开发技能,特别是与系统监控和调试相关的知识。这对于所有从事Windows平台编程工作的开发者来说都是一份宝贵的资源。
WASP
风电资
源
评估软件
优质
WASP是一款专业的风电场设计和资源评估软件,广泛应用于全球风能项目的选址、分析与优化。 丹麦开发的风资源评估软件在行业中应用最为广泛。
petri_pipe2.9
的
eclipse
源
程
序
代
码
优质
petri_pipe2.9的Eclipse源程序代码是用于开发和调试Petri Pipe 2.9软件的Eclipse环境下的源代码集合,便于开发者进行修改与扩展。 petri_pipe2.9_eclipse源程序代码